It’s a good idea to arrive at the train station at least 30 to 45 minutes before your train departs. This gives you enough time to find your platform, check your ticket, and get settled without rushing. If you are traveling during busy hours, weekends, or from a large station, arriving 45 to 60 minutes early is even better. It also helps in case of long lines, security checks, or last-minute changes. Being early reduces stress and ensures you don’t miss your train. Overall, arriving early makes your journey smoother, more relaxed, and better organized.
